Step-by-step explanation:
1. To find the value of x, we need to equate the two expressions:
FU = 38
RQ = 2x + 9
So, 38 = 2x + 9
Subtracting 9 from both sides gives:
29 = 2x
Dividing both sides by 2 gives:
14.5 = x
